Public bug reported:

Binary package hint: libapache2-mod-ifier


Version: 0.8-2

Installing the module and force-reloading apache results in:

apache2: Syntax error on line 185 of /etc/apache2/apache2.conf: Syntax
error on line 1 of /etc/apache2/mods-enabled/mod_ifier.load: API module
structure `mod_ifier_module' in file
/usr/lib/apache2/modules/mod_ifier.so is garbled - perhaps this is not
an Apache module DSO?
